		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Hi &#8211; I filled in the survey. I&#8217;ve been waiting a long time for somebody to come up with something to replace paper. I would buy the following for &lt;$200 price tag:<br />
* A4 size &quot;slate&quot;, rugged and water-resistant (for use in industrial plants)<br />
* Has to be as good, detailed and as fast as pen on paper &#8211; THIS SEEMS TO BE THE BIG STUMBLING BLOCK<br />
* Black &#038; white is fine<br />
* I also need it to be Mac compatible.<br />
I&#039;ve tried lost of &quot;solutions&quot;:<br />
* iPAD &#8211; not detailed or fast enough, not rugged enough for the industrial environment, wrist-pressure problems<br />
* LiveScribe &#8211; you still need paper (and expensive paper at that): don&#039;t need the voice recording<br />
* various sonic/IR pens plus clip-on receiver: still need paper &#8211; it&#039;s easier just to take the pages and scan them. Most are not Mac-compatible.<br />
* Boogie board &#8211; not enough detail or speed to simulate natural handwriting, too small<br />
* E-ink readers with notepad facilities: awful &#8211; too slow and imprecise</p>
<p>Surely it can&#8217;t be THAT difficult??</p>
